Connecting the BQ79600EVM to TMS570 LaunchPad

The following configuration needs to be set correctly on the EVM before connecting to LAUNCHXL2-
TMS57012 LaunchPad™:

Ensure that J6 jumper on BQ79600EVM is connected in position 1-2 (default) to connect 3.3-V
supply from the LaunchPad to BQ79600-Q1 VIO pin. TMS5701224 microcontroller does not
support 5-V option, therefore avoid powering VIO pin with 5 V when connecting to the LaunchPad.

Remove plastic screw H1 on the left side of the board.

If UART communication is used to communicate to the MCU, place R7 and R9 0-

Ω

resistors, and

remove R8 and R10 resistors on BQ79600EVM. The EVMs are populated this way by default.

If SPI communication will be used to communicate to host, place R8 and R10 0-

Ω

resistors, and

remove R7 and R9 resistors on BQ79600EVM.

For correct functionality of the LAUNCHXL2-TMS57012 LaunchPad™, ensure JP2, JP3 and JP6 are
placed, and JP1 is removed.

The EVM and the MCU are connected using the female connectors J7 and J9 on the bottom side of the
BQ79600EVM and the male connectors J2, J3, J4, and J5 on the top side of the LAUNCHXL2-TMS57012
LaunchPad™. Connect the J7 20-pin female connector on the bottom side of the BQ79600EVM to the J2
and J3 10-pin male connectors on top side of the LAUNCHXL2-TMS57012 LaunchPad™, and J9 20-pin
female connector on the bottom side of the BQ79600EVM to the J4 and J5 10-pin male connectors on the
top side of the LAUNCHXL2-TMS57012 LaunchPad™, as shown in

Figure 7

By default, the TMS570

LaunchPad is powered by the USB port on the host computer.

Connecting BQ79600EVM to BQ79616EVM

The EVMs are connected using 4-position Molex connectors. The BQ79600EVM has a high side (J15)and
low side (J14) communication connector available on each board. To connect the BQ79600EVM to the
BQ79616EVM using NORTH direction for communication, connect J15 on the BQ79600EVM to J10 on
the BQ79616EVM. If several BQ79616EVMs are stacked, connect them as indicated in the EVM user's
guide for the BQ79616-Q1 device. If using ring architecture, connect J11 of the top most BQ79616EVM to
J14 on the BQ79600EVM.
